quotidian
adjective/kwəʊˈtɪdiən/
/kwəʊˈtɪdiən/
(formal)- ordinary; typical of what happens every day synonym day-to-day
- their quotidian existence
Word OriginMiddle English: via Old French from Latin quotidianus, earlier cotidianus, from cotidie ‘daily’.Want to learn more?
